Great fossil set for kids
I bought this fossil set for my son’s 6th birthday party, planning to give each kid some fossils and let them try to identify them (with my help) and then take them home as party favors. The set is exactly as advertised. There are several more exciting fossils in the set, including a very nice ammonite, piece of petrified wood, coprolite, some good condition medium-sized shark teeth, a piece of dinosaur bone, and a snake vertebra. And then there are tons of small shark teeth, crinoids, gastropods, clams, skate teeth, and corals. The educational materials with the set are fantastic. The pictures make identifying the fossils easy, and they provide good information about broader groups of animals represented, but also where these particular fossils came from and what specific species or genera were represented. Before the party I sorted through the set and made a bag for each kid, to ensure that everyone got at least one “wow” sort of fossil, several shark teeth, a clam, etc. Then I had the kids go through their bags and taught them about what they had. The kids (ages 3-10, but mostly 5-6) LOVED it. They were excited about all the fossils. The coprolite was especially beloved once I defined the word for them (poop. It’s fossilized poop. 5-6 year old boys found this hilarious and amazing). Needless to say, this fossil kit made my son’s birthday party one all his friends will be talking about for a while. It’s perfect as a party activity/favors for about 10 kids. If you have more kids, you might want 2 kits so everyone gets enough fossils. The kit would also be great as a family educational activity or homeschool lesson.

Great bulk fossil set
Here are the fossils I received: 4 small flat sea urchins 5 nice sized fish vertebrae 3 spiral gastropods 6 tiger eye gastropods A few petrified wood pieces 1 good condition crow shark tooth Handful of stingray teeth 1 ammonite from Morocco 1 large brachiopod 4 small pieces of coral 1 sea urchins spine 1 turtle coprolite specimen 1 agatized gastropod 1 polished orthocereas A very large handful of crinoids 7 bivalves and fragments 1 cut and polished ammonite from Madagascar Large handful of mostly sand tiger shark teeth C grade 3 tiny fossilized wood lice Couple of bone fragments 1 neonatal mackerel shark in matrix and 7 C to B grade mackerel shark teeth loose The total estimated value of this kit is $45 (conservative estimate) but most of the fun is sorting the fossils yourself. All fossils are dusty and from personal experience as a hobby fossil hunter with paleontologist friends these fossils look like they came straight from the dig site with little cleaning. These fossils may not have much collectors value but they are very fun to handle and collect nonetheless.

TONS of dust and teeth, not all other fossils represented
There's a bazillion shark teeth in my set. They're outnumbered in mass only by the amount of dust at the bottom of my bag. I do like having so many shark teeth as I can share with my students easily without depleting my collection. However it's at the cost of missing some other items. There is no card for the star shaped crinoids, and yet that's probably the 2nd most populace fossil in my set. The only orthocereas is half the size of the images shown on the website. It's incomplete, just one half of the specimen. The petrified wood & coral are all very small pieces. And there's no sea urchins or anything that matches the "dinosaur" card. I have to wonder if those use to exist in here but are now part of the reason there's so many crumbs and dust? Maybe they just weren't durable enough to survive the packaging and trip? Overall, it's a fun set to sort through and learn as you go. My 13 year old enjoys it, and the students in my K-2nd grade classes will love it. The poop specimen is unique. Would I purchase again? Probably not. I'd opt for the more premium set with fewer pieces instead. But if you're looking for a large quanitity of fossils quick, this is a good value for that.
